Cotto retires after Ali loss

Miguel Cotto bowed out of boxing in New York City, losing his WBO light-middleweight title to Sadam Ali at Madison Square Garden on Saturday night. More: continued here

Srisaket Rungvisai vs. Juan Francisco Estrada Finalized, Feb. 24 – BoxingScene.com

BoxingScene.com Srisaket Rungvisai vs. Juan Francisco Estrada Finalized, Feb. 24BoxingScene.comAll of the details have been finalized for Srisaket Sor Rungvisai (44-4-1, 40 KOs) of Thailand to make the second defense of his reclaimed title against mandatory challenger Juan Francisco Estrada (36-2, 25 KOs) of Mexico.
